What are the coastal states in Nigeria?

The coastal states in Nigeria are Akwa-Ibom, Bayelsa, Cross-Rivers, Delta, Edo, Lagos, Ogun, Ondo and Rivers. The traditional member states of the oil producing states are Akwa-Ibom, Bayelsa, Cross-Rivers, Delta, Edo and Rivers States. Other coastal but non-oil producing states are Lagos and Ogun States.

Which water body is closed to Nigeria?

Nigeria’s coastline runs for 530 miles between its international borders with Benin to the west and Cameroon to the south. The country’s territorial rights extend more than 200 nautical miles into the Atlantic Ocean.

Is Nigeria a coastal country?

Nigeria is a country in West Africa. Nigeria shares land borders with the Republic of Benin in the west, Chad and Cameroon in the east, and Niger in the north. … Its coast lies on the Gulf of Guinea in the south and it borders Lake Chad to the northeast.
